Whispers of the Lake: Unveiling the Enchantment of Woodland Shores

Discover Woodland Shores in Littleton, North Carolina, a hidden gem perfect for a serene lakeside getaway. Nestled along the shimmering shores of Lake Gaston, this destination offers a unique blend of natural beauty and tranquility. Enjoy private beach access, ideal for sun-soaked relaxation or thrilling water sports. Explore scenic trails, indulge in fishing, or simply unwind in charming resort rentals. With its picturesque landscapes and laid-back atmosphere, Woodland Shores is an idyllic escape for couples seeking romance or families craving adventure. Embrace the allure of this off-the-beaten-path retreat and create lasting memories in nature's embrace.

When Is the Best Time to Visit Littleton?

  • Hottest months: July, August, June, September (average 76°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, March (average 44°F)
  • Rainiest months: September, July, August, April (average 5 inches of rainfall)
